The new season of "Starting 5" debuts on October 16th, and it has the makings of an instant classic.
If you're unfamiliar with the show, Netflix camaras followed 5 players around for the entirety of the 2024-2025 NBA season. Those players include Tyrese Haliburton, Shai Gilgeous-Alexander, Kevin Durant, Jaylen Brown, and James Harden.
The prevailing storyline will be that the star players from both Finals teams will be featured. Shai and the Thunder had an historic regular season, and the Pacers had a playoff run the likes of which we may never see again. It all culminates in a Game 7 of the Finals that I probably will not be able to watch because I don't think I can relive the pain and agony I experienced.
Kevin Durant's tumultuous season as a member of the Phoenix Suns will be featured. A star player on a sinking ship, where trade rumors escalated around the trade deadline. It will be interesting to get an inside-baseball look into that drama. The trailer also details how he equates his Twitter scuffles with his morning coffee. Should be fun.
Jaylen Brown navigates the season after winning the title the previous year. Going from the hunter to the hunted as they try to overcome the "year after winning it all slump". Heartbreak is bound to be sprinkled in at the end of his timeline when Jason Tatum goes down.
And then there's the beard. Who knows what he's going to get into. The trailer shows him being pulled over for speeding on his way to the game, with a clip of the goofy interaction with the cop.
Whether it be script conspiracies or otherwise, Netflix nailed the casting for season 2. Grab ya popcorn.
